Jessica Wang stands outside Gu Grocery, the storefront she’s struggling to open in Chinatown.
(Jason Armond / Los Angeles Times)If all goes according to plan, Gu Grocery will help close a deepening food scarcity gap in Chinatown.
Like Yue Wa, Gu Grocery will operate as a small corner store rather than a full-service grocery.
Two years into its five-year lease, Gu Grocery is struggling to open.
